    Andrea Cortés is an architect by training but, above all, a carpenter and woodworker. She is the founder of Barcelona Wood Workshops, a project in which, in addition to producing furniture and objects, she offers courses and activities to learn how to work with wood.

    The aim of this project is to rescue a trade that is being lost in a world that promotes unbridled consumption and in which craftsmanship and objects made to last are no longer valued. In just two years, they have held more than 50 workshops with over 300 participants.

    You’ll learn how to select wood, use hand tools, carve a spoon from start to finish, apply safe cutting techniques, design functional utensils, and finish wooden pieces with protective coatings.

    Prior experience isn’t required, but the course is ideal for those with basic woodworking knowledge or an interest in handcraft techniques.

    You’ll need suitable wood, a carving knife, a small axe, a hook knife, sandpaper, mineral oil, and safety gear like gloves and a stable work surface.

    Yes, the course teaches traditional whittling techniques, including Scandinavian methods for carving spoons and other wooden items.

    It’s recommended to use green wood or softwoods like basswood, though you can also experiment with hardwoods depending on the design and durability you want.

    Wood carving promotes focus, reduces stress, and develops manual skills, offering a creative and almost meditative experience.

    Yes, the course covers sharpening, maintenance, and wear prevention for knives and axes to ensure safe, precise cuts.
